Frequently Asked Questions about Picacho
How much are Studio apartments in Picacho?
There are currently 5 Studio Apartments in Picacho with rent ranges from $690 to $1,100 with an average price of $772.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Picacho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Picacho ranges from $548 to $1,415 with an average monthly rent of $1,009.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Picacho c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Picacho range from $500 to $2,240.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,293.
How expensive are Picacho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 14 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Picacho on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$574 to $2,015 - averaging $1,499 for the location.
